微信公众号开发网页调用外部浏览器
时间: 2023-08-18 20:04:24 浏览: 148
在微信公众号开发中,您可以通过使用微信提供的`wx.openLink()`方法来调用外部浏览器打开网页。以下是一种常见的方法:
1. 在您的页面中,添加一个按钮或链接,并为其绑定一个点击事件。例如,在 `.wxml` 文件中添加以下代码:
```html
<button bindtap="openExternalBrowser">打开外部浏览器</button>
```
2. 在页面的 `.js` 文件中定义 `openExternalBrowser` 方法,用于调用外部浏览器打开指定的网页:
```javascript
Page({
openExternalBrowser() {
wx.openLink({
url: 'https://www.example.com'
});
}
});
```
3. 当用户点击按钮时,`openExternalBrowser` 方法将会被触发,调用外部浏览器打开指定的网页。
请注意,使用`wx.openLink()`方法调用外部浏览器打开网页需要用户进行确认,且用户可以选择取消打开操作。此外,为了确保安全性,微信公众号开发中对于打开的网页有一些限制,例如不支持打开含有 JavaScript 弹窗的页面。
希望这对您有所帮助!如果还有其他问题,请随时提问。
相关问题
微信公众号调用外部浏览器
ENTYPE_TPOPEN)){
strcpy(PUBANS.respon,E_SQL);
strcpy(PUBANS.respdesc,"连接数据库出错");
errout(0,FILE,LINE,"连接数据库出错");
ServiceReturn(&pFml,"","",NULL);
}
微信公众号开发网页如何本地调试
微信公众号开发网页可以通过以下步骤进行本地调试:
1. 在本地搭建一个 Web 服务器,例如使用 Node.js 搭建一个 Express 服务器;
2. 在微信公众号开发者平台中配置网页授权域名为本地服务器的域名;
3. 在本地服务器上编写网页代码,并通过微信公众号测试账号进行访问和调试。
需要注意的是,在进行本地调试时,需要确保本地服务器的域名与微信公众号开发者平台中配置的网页授权域名一致,否则会导致授权失败。同时,调试完成后,需要将网页代码部署到正式服务器上进行发布。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)